The role of BOD index in water quality monitoring
BOD (Biochemical Oxygen Demand), or biochemical oxygen demand, is an important indicator for measuring the degree of organic pollution in water bodies and the ability to decompose pollutants.

It reflects the content of biodegradable organic matter in water bodies and is one of the key parameters for assessing the degree of water pollution. The following is the specific role of BOD index in water quality monitoring:

Assessing the degree of water pollution

The higher the BOD value, the higher the organic content in the water body and the more serious the water pollution. By detecting the BOD value, we can understand the content of organic pollutants in the water body and thus assess the degree of water pollution.

 

Guide sewage treatment process

BOD test results can be used to guide the adjustment and optimization of sewage treatment processes to ensure that the treatment effect reaches the expected goal. In the sewage treatment process, BOD is a key monitoring indicator that helps to judge the effectiveness of the treatment process.

 

Monitoring discharged water quality

Before the sewage treatment plant is discharged, testing the BOD value can ensure that the discharged water quality meets the relevant standards and regulations to avoid adverse effects on the environment. BOD detection is an important means to ensure that the discharged water quality of the sewage treatment plant meets the standards.

 

Early warning and traceability

By monitoring the changing trend of BOD values, abnormal water quality can be discovered in time, and the source of pollution can be warned and traced. BOD detection can help identify the occurrence of water pollution incidents, track the source of pollution, and take corresponding measures.

 

Support scientific research

Scientific research institutions and universities often use BOD meters to conduct water quality research and promote technological progress in related fields. BOD indicators also play an important role in academic research, which helps to deeply understand the mechanism of water pollution and governance technology.
